Menlo Park City, California


Menlo Park City is a one of the San Mateo County, California, located in Western Region (Pacific) of United States. Menlo Park City had an official population of 30785 in 2000. As of July 2008, the population was estimated at 30087, It is 232nd most populous in California. It has total area of 17.43 sq mi (45.14 square kilometre), of which, 10.13 square miles (26.24 square kilometre) of it is land and 7.3 square miles (18.91 square kilometre) of it is water, giving it the 188th largest by total area among California.

According to 2000 Census Bureau, there were 30785 people, 12387 households, and 7120 families residing in the city. The population density was 3040.1 people per square mile (1173.79/kmē), making its California's 386th most densely populated city. There were 12714 housing units at an average density of 1255.1 per square mile (484.6/kmē). The average household size was 2.41 people, and the average family size was 3.12 people. In the Menlo Park City, 21.9% of the population was under the age of 18, 6.2% were 18 to 24, 34.7% were 25 to 44, 21.4% were 45 to 64, and 15.9% who were 65 or older. For every 100 females there were 94 males. For every 100 females age 18 and over, there were 90.6 males. The median age is 37.4 years, The median age of males and females living in Menlo Park City was 36.2 and 38.6 years respectively. The racial or ethnic makeup of the city was 72.35% White, 7.03% Black or African American, 0.44% American Indian, 7.15% Asian, 1.26% Native Hawaiian, 3.21% from two or more races and 8.56% Other races.

The median income for a household in the city was $84609, it is the 84th highest city by median household income in the U.S. state of California. The median income for a family in the city was $105550, it is the 60th highest city by median family income in the U.S. state of California. The per capita income for the city was $53341, it is the 55th wealthiest city in terms of per capita income. The median income is $46028, Median income for males is $60876, compared with $36103 for females.

In 2000, 7203 pupils and students, of which 3462 are male and 3741 are female, 23.4% of the total population, are in the education system. Of which, total enrollment of student are in, 695 nursery or pri school, 561 kindergarten, 2998 elementary school, 1070 high school and 1879 College graduate school.
